npm ERR! code ELIFECYCLE npm ERR! errno 134 npm ERR! jbs@2.0.0 dev: `vue-cli-service serve` npm ERR! Exit status 134
时间: 2024-12-02 17:12:13 浏览: 50
npm ERR! code EPERM npm ERR! syscall open npm ERR! path C:\Program Files\nodejs\node_cache\_cacache\
5星 · 资源好评率100%
当你遇到 "npm ERR! code ELIFECYCLE" 错误,特别是错误码为 134 时,这通常表示在运行 `vue-cli-service serve` 这个命令时出现了非预期的问题。`npm` (Node Package Manager) 遇到了生命周期脚本 `dev` 的错误,可能是由于以下几个原因:
1. **依赖问题**:可能是某个依赖包未正确安装、版本冲突或者是配置文件存在问题。
2. **脚本错误**:`vue-cli-service serve` 内部的代码有错误,例如 JavaScript 语法错误或服务启动时出错。
3. **环境问题**:如 Node.js 版本过低,Vue CLI 配置设置不对等。
解决这个问题的一般步骤包括:
- 检查 `package.json` 文件中 `dev` 脚本部分是否有误。
- 使用 `npm ls` 或者 `npm outdated` 查看依赖是否是最新的。
- 清除并重新安装依赖:`npm cache clean --force && npm install`。
- 如果是 Vue CLI 项目,检查 `.env` 或者 `config` 文件配置是否正确。
- 确保所有依赖已按照正确的顺序安装,并且版本兼容。
阅读全文